Output 8fd851da656d85de656e5fe004cf736ab55c5de57f73aa180c7518e09e6a1302:10

value
262042
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e80fd9ded7f2368a35ae79deeff7e697fc3e426 OP_EQUAL
address
331hufDXw6BPqyQYXcr6kKcab2Gah8TBVs
transaction
8fd851da656d85de656e5fe004cf736ab55c5de57f73aa180c7518e09e6a1302
spent
true